Ejder Kapani: Dragontrap
- Genre: Action
- Film running length: 110 min
- UK release date: 29/1/2010
- Directed by: Ugur Yücel
- Country: Turkey
- Language: Turkish
- Distributor: Maxximum Film
Ilker Aksum, Ceyda Duvenci, Ozan Guven, Kenan Imirzalioglu
The 12-year-old sister of a Turkish soldier, Ensar, is assaulted at the same time the government declare a general amnesty for sex offenders in Istanbul.
However, as soon as the predators have been freed from prison, someone starts killing them – and Ensar is the prime suspect. But while the real murderer continues his one-man vigilante campaign, he gathers more and more public support, and manages to stay one step ahead of the police.
Contains strong violence and gory images..
